VISHAY DALE MOLDED NETWORKS: MSP, MSM, MDP, SOMC, MDM, SOGC

VISHAY is in the process of qualifying a new Mold Compound
on all Molded Network Resistors. This includes all
custom parts (dash numbers).

This change allows for a second source and updates to a
newer, more available, compound that provides the latest
technology in molding material.

The material change will include a color change from gold
to black.

MDP Dual-In-Line Thick Film Resistor Networks

Vishay / Dale MDP 01, 03, and 05 Dual-In-Line Thick Film Resistor Networks offer a maximum seated height of 0.160" (4.06mm) and rugged, molded case construction. These resistor networks provide a low ±100ppm/°C temperature coefficient in a -55°C to +125°C temperature range. The series features thick film resistive elements, uniform performance characteristics, and a wide 10Ω to 2.2MΩ resistance range. Isolated, bused, and dual terminator schematics are available. Vishay / Dale MDP 01, 03, 05 Dual-In-Line Thick Film Resistor Networks are compatible with automatic inserting equipment and available in a tube pack. The MDP series is designed to help reduce total assembly costs.
